Analysis of I AM!
I AM
a mess, I must confess, my fate is anybody's guess
As you can see the whole of me does little to
Impress
While the sum of the parts, in fits and starts
Amounts to even
Less
I AM
diminished, demeaned, degenerate!
With little self control
No longer master of my fate, or captain of my
soul.
I AM
All but done my race is run
In self pity I shall wallow
Stripped of ego and of pride
Inside, I am now hollow
I AM
For what it's worth, I wish the earth had opened up and swallowed me
Now of course, without remorse
My shadow has unfollowed me
I AM
At best a three or four maybe just a two
I'd grant myself a higher score
But I AM nothing without YOU!
